Keith Kidwell
Keith Kidwell (born June 21, 1961) is a Republican member of the North Carolina General Assembly,[1] representing the 79th district.[2][3]

Involvement with the Oath Keepers
In late September 2021, it was revealed that Rep. Kidwell's name was among the some 38,000 people whose names appear on a membership roster of the Oath Keepers; a far-right militia organization, following a hack of the group's internal data. Rep. Kidwell did not comment on whether he is a member of the group or not.[4] However, records show that Kidwell has been on the Oath Keepers' roster since at least 2012.[5]
